Protagonist and pharmacy preparer who dreams of escaping his domineering wife and mother-in-law to a Pacific island. Invents a gas mistaken for an anti-pollution compound but is actually a strong soporific. Abandons civilization with pets, arrives on the island, saves Linda, and uses his medical skills to perform an appendectomy on tribal chief Yakube. Eventually becomes the husband and father to multiple women on the island.
